Q: My telemetry payloads are getting rejected for size — what gives?

A: The Pigeonpost ingest gate caps uncompressed payloads at 256 KB, and agents older than v4.2 don't gzip by default. First, check whether the emitting service has compression enabled in its collector config; nine times out of ten that's the fix. If it's already on and you're still over the cap, you're probably shipping full stack traces in every span — trim those. Steps for flipping compression on safely, plus the rollback dance, are documented on this page.

wiki page, baguf-kahap: https://confluence.tolvaqsys.internal/browse/display/projects/8d5f528f

Action item (owner: whoever touches CastCheck next): the feed validator silently skipped feeds over 10MB during the Octoberish incident, which is how the malformed Pinewhistle feed got through. Add an explicit size-limit error instead of a silent skip, and wire it into the existing alerting path. Also bump test coverage for oversized feeds — we had zero. Context, timeline, and the proposed fix sketch are all written up on the page below.

operations page: https://confluence.lumicsys.internal/projects/display/projects/display

Break-Glass: Hot-Reload Config on Pondwire

Hey — if a hot-reload of Pondwire's config goes sideways mid-release (yes, it happens), don't restart the fleet. Use the break-glass path: flip the freeze flag, roll the config channel back one revision, and let the watchers re-sync. That freeze flag lives in a sealed admin store, and it only opens for two people per release window. To unseal it, enter the recovery passphrase below.

strongbox words: druath-quenael

☐ Autocomplete index latency — Quickfern suggest queries are still crawling (p95 ~900ms) after last week's reindex. Suspect the Marlowe tokenizer change doubled shard size; Priya's team is testing a trimmed n-gram config on staging. Before we ship 4.8, someone needs to confirm warm-cache numbers beat 200ms and sign off at the sync. Whoever verifies, please check against the staging build identified by the token below.

pipeline stamp: htk9_608b8770b